In Which Doug Lamborn Pushes The Limits of "IOKIYAR"*

  •  
  • by: Colorado Pols
Doug Lamborn (R-Safe Seat).
Doug Lamborn (R-Safe Seat).

As the Denver Post's Allison Sherry reported yesterday:

Since 2011, the Colorado Springs Republican's wife, Jean Lamborn, has collected more than $37,000 in salary for working for her husband's campaign — a practice allowed by the Federal Election Commission but one raising eyebrows among government watchdog groups.

Jean Lamborn makes $38 an hour and does everything from book-keeping to organizing the fundraising, Lamborn's spokeswoman Catherine Mortensen said.

The fourth-term congressman did not grant an interview for this story, but Mortensen said via e-mail that Jean Lamborn is a critical member of her husband's campaign team.

This isn't a new variety of scandal for Colorado. Former gubernatorial candidate Scott "McPlagiarist" McInnis, now considering a run for the Mesa County Commission, took significant damage for having his wife on his congressional campaign payroll–even cutting checks to her after he announced he wasn't running for another term. Doug Lamborn is running again, of course, but his ultra-safe seat makes it highly unlikely that Mrs. Lamborn is doing anything for his congressional campaign that couldn't be handled by someone else.

As in, anyone else? The question here is, how would this not be seen as a problem? Once again, we're left baffled by Lamborn's arrogance, or cluelessness, or whatever particular combination of the two makes him such a bumbling poster child for safe-seat incompetence time and time again. At a certain level, it isn't about partisan smack talk–it's a recognition that Lamborn embarrasses us all, regardless of party.

But barring a miracle, only one party can rid this state of Doug Lamborn.

*IOKIYAR: "It's Okay If You're a Republican."
